Interpreting Your Dog: Comprehending Canine Body Language

Unlock the secrets of your furry companion's world by learning to interpret their body language. Dogs communicate through a fascinating system of signals, and understanding these cues can enhance your bond and create a more harmonious relationship. Pay notice to their tail wags, ears, posture, and facial expressions as they tell their emotions, intentions, and needs.

  • A relaxed, wagging tail often suggests happiness and friendliness.
  • Conversely, a stiff or tucked tail can signify fear or anxiety.
  • Dilated pupils can suggest alertness or excitement, while constricted pupils may signify stress or fear.

By learning to interpret these subtle cues, you can foster a deeper connection with your canine companion and provide a happier, healthier life together.

A Feline Friend's Joy

Welcoming a furry feline into your home can revolutionize your life in ways you mightn't imagine. These graceful creatures bring a unique blend of playfulness to our lives, warming our days with purrs and snuggles. From their independent nature to their fluffy fur, cats offer an abundance of love.

  • One of the most rewarding aspects of cat ownership is their loving personalities. While they are known for their reserved nature, cats can be incredibly loyal to their owners, showing their love in subtle but meaningful ways.
  • Their presence can alleviate stress and anxiety, providing a soothing companionship during challenging times. A warm purr or a gentle headbutt can be just what you need to relax after a long day.
  • Additionally, cats are incredibly fun companions. Their agile movements and playful antics can provide endless hours of amusement. From chasing toys to bounding onto shelves, cats never fail to entertain their owners.
